Growth New Business Analyst (STEM)
About the role

Fever is looking for a Growth New Business Analyst to be responsible for the analysis of commercial opportunities in major markets. The candidate will define (together with General Managers and the Head of Partnership Analysis) the strategy to be followed in commercial negotiations and will conduct the analysis that will be key to generate the future partnerships.

Among other responsibilities, the candidate will lead global initiatives to improve the way we analyze our partnership agreements and global initiatives to identify gaps between agreed conditions and performance and act upon.

Given the ambitious nature of this project, this role requires outstanding analytical skills, proactiveness, maturity, pragmatism, intellectual curiosity, and a proven track record of taking ideas and quickly turning them into action.

On your day-to-day, you will be responsible of:

Analyze the feasibility of potential partnerships and propose solutions so that it makes sense for both Fever and the potential partner (demand analysis, pricing optimization, value proposition of the partner, Fever’s value proposition, etc.) Define and establish the commercial strategy to be followed in each of the markets under his/her direct responsibility Participate in key negotiations with potential partners Identify opportunities for escalation with partners (more geographies, stronger alliance, etc.) Support performance teams on early identification of potential problems Have a global picture of your markets and be the touchpoint of Growth with other departments (Marketing, Sales, Operations, etc.) Work with people and projects across different markets, in a big international atmosphere (up to 40 countries) Report directly to the Global Growth Manager - Head of Partnership Analysis About You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Physics, Maths, Economics or similar ones, with high achievement results At least 2 years of work experience at consultancy firms or investment banking Experience with presentations, storytelling and top-down communication Professional working proficiency in English Strong ethical commitment Good interpersonal communication (internal and external stakeholders) Teamwork skills Ideation and critical thinking Impact-oriented and data-driven (strategic and business decisions) Ability to break down and solve problems through quantitative thinking and analysis  Ability to work in a fast-paced environment
